The field seeking to capture one of harness racing's most elusive prizes is now complete as 18 trotters will head postward in the 2017 Prix d'Amerique this Sunday at Hippodrome Paris-Vincennes.

Trotting sensation Bold Eagle will look to defend his title in the 2,700-metre (1/11/16 mile) event. The six-year-old son of Ready Cash has dominated his competition since setting foot on the racetrack, with 30 wins from 35 lifetime starts and earnings exceeding $3.1-million (CAD) for trainer Sébastien Guarato and owner Ecurie Pierre Pilarski.

Iron horse Timoko ranks highly among the contenders looking to upset the likely favourite. The now 10-year-old finished second to Bold Eagle on New Year's Day in the Prix de Bourgogne, the last time each of these two trotters raced.

Trainer Daniel Réden sends out a record four Prix d'Amerique starters, including two with strong North American ties. Réden is the trainer of Call Me Keeper, Lionel -- who defeated Bold Eagle in the 2-1/2 mile Prix de Paris in 2016 -- as well as North American-bred Propulsion and 2015 Breeders Crown winner Wild Honey.

Also among the contenders is Treasure Kronos, a five-year-old mare owned by Canada's David Goodrow and U.S.-based Jeffrey and Michael Snyder. She won the Criterium Continental at the Vincennes track in Paris on Christmas Day, earning her an invitation to the Prix d'Amerique.

Here's the field for the € 1 million Prix d'Amerique:

1. Treasure Kronos – Christoffer Eriksson
2. Briac Dark – David Thomain
3. Call Me Keeper – Pierre Vercruysse
4. Propulsion – Orjan Kihlström
5. Bélina Josselyn – Jean-Michel Bazire
6. Lionel – Matthieu Abrivard
7. Booster Winner – Eric Raffin
8. Princess Grif – Roberto Andreghetti
9. Anna Mix – Mathieu Mottier
10. Bird Parker – Jean-Philippe Monclin
11. Akim du Cap Vert – Franck Anne
12. Wild Honey – Gabriele Gelormini
13. Voltigeur du Myrt – Lorenzo Donati
14. Oasis Bi – Johnny Takter
15. Univers de Pan - Philippe Daugeard
16. Tiégo d’Etang – Charles-Julien Bigeon
17. Bold Eagle – Franck Nivard
18. Timoko – Björn Goop
